Therapy for Adults

I provide individual therapy to adults of all ages, supporting clients through a wide range of emotional and psychological challenges. These often include anxiety, depression, difficulties with self-identity, relationship concerns, and navigating major life transitions such as career changes, loss, or shifts in personal roles.

My therapeutic approach is eclectic, meaning I draw from a variety of evidence-based modalities to tailor the work to each client’s unique needs. At the core of my practice is a psychodynamic foundation—commonly known as "talk therapy"—which emphasizes gaining insight into how past experiences, unconscious patterns, and early relationships shape present thoughts, feelings, and behaviors. Through this process, I aim to foster greater self-awareness, emotional growth, and long-term change.

My counseling practice is dedicated to supporting the mental health of children and adolescents through child-focused, family-centered psychotherapy, while also promoting the overall well-being of each unique family system.

I utilize trauma informed practices and work with kids and adolescents who may be challenged by anxiety or depression, who may have recently been diagnosed with a learning or cognitive disability, or who may be otherwise struggling.

I utilize a variety of therapeutic modalities when working with kids and adolescents. I draw from play therapy, gestalt therapy, cognitive behavior therapy (CBT), art therapy, Interpersonal Neurobiology, and sand tray therapy modalities. My approach is warm, caring, and compassionate and I seek to understand each individual child within their unique family system.
